- Which city is made visible to those who use public versus private means of transportation? This question triggered an investigation of two alternate routes between two points in the mega urban city of Cairo, Egypt. Combining critical visual methodologies with ethnographic methods, this photo essay reveals the simultaneous existence of two cities as experienced by different publics: the 'ordinary city' of those who use public transport, and the 'mediatised city' of the elite who use private transport. Through comic-style photo editing, the essay demonstrates how the city is organised to include or exclude certain kinds of commuters using their chosen modes of transport, based on affordability and economic class.
